Decayed

Decayed adjective - Having undergone organic breakdown.
Usage example: we routinely throw all decayed or unwanted organic matter into our compost heap

Disintegrated and decayed are semantically related. In some cases you can use "Disintegrated" instead the word "Decayed" as an adjective or a verb.
